public class ShipQuality extends java.lang.Object implements EconomyAPI.EconomyUpdateListener
Modifier and Type | Class and Description |
---|---|
static class |
ShipQuality.QualityData |
Modifier and Type | Field and Description |
---|---|
protected java.util.Map<java.lang.String,ShipQuality.QualityData> |
data |
static float |
IMPORT_PENALTY |
static java.lang.String |
KEY |
Constructor and Description |
---|
ShipQuality() |
Modifier and Type | Method and Description |
---|---|
void |
commodityUpdated(java.lang.String commodityId) |
void |
economyUpdated() |
static ShipQuality |
getInstance() |
java.lang.String |
getKey(MarketAPI market) |
ShipQuality.QualityData |
getQualityData(MarketAPI market) |
static float |
getShipQuality(MarketAPI market,
java.lang.String factionId) |
boolean |
isEconomyListenerExpired() |
protected java.lang.Object |
readResolve() |
public static final java.lang.String KEY
protected transient java.util.Map<java.lang.String,ShipQuality.QualityData> data
public static float IMPORT_PENALTY
public static ShipQuality getInstance()
protected java.lang.Object readResolve()
public java.lang.String getKey(MarketAPI market)
public void economyUpdated()
economyUpdated
in interface EconomyAPI.EconomyUpdateListener
public ShipQuality.QualityData getQualityData(MarketAPI market)
public void commodityUpdated(java.lang.String commodityId)
commodityUpdated
in interface EconomyAPI.EconomyUpdateListener
public boolean isEconomyListenerExpired()
isEconomyListenerExpired
in interface EconomyAPI.EconomyUpdateListener
public static float getShipQuality(MarketAPI market, java.lang.String factionId)
Copyright © 2013 Fractal Softworks, LLC. All Rights Reserved.